Gold detectors are specially designed metal detectors created to locate gold whether it's in the form of lumps particles or even buried jewelry. Unlike general-purpose metal detectors gold detectors usually operate at higher frequencies which makes them more sensitive to tiny gold bits. This is essential because gold often appears in small and jagged forms that standard detectors may overlook. The high-frequency design helps these detectors to better differentiate gold from other metals although it may lead to interference in highly conductive soil—a challenge that can be addressed with ground balancing settings.
Picking the right gold detector largely depends on the location where it will be used. For example areas with mineralized ground such as drylands or old mining areas require machines with high sensitivity and good discrimination features. PI detectors are excellent in these settings because they are less affected by ground interference and can detect gold at more distance. On the other hand VLF detectors are more sensitive to smaller nuggets and work best in less extreme environments. Each type has its own benefits and limitations so understanding your search area is essential for making the best choice.
Modern gold detectors come with features that improve efficiency and user experience. Many include digital displays that show metal data signal strength and metal type. Some advanced models offer location tracking or wireless for linking to headphones. While these features may not guarantee more gold finds they streamline the workflow. Adjustable sensitivity diverse presets and discrimination tools allow users to customize their detector for each location leading to more efficient gold hunting.
Using a gold detector effectively requires experience patience and a good understanding of how the device detects signals. Gold tones can be weak and are often misinterpreted for signals from junk metal or mineral interferences. Training your ear to recognize audio variations and learning to analyze the visual indicators will increase your gold recovery. It's important to keep the coil low and move steadily. Many detectorists practice in controlled sites with known gold samples before venturing into the field.
Location is a key element in gold detecting success. While some hobbyists search in old mines others venture into unexplored hillsides creek edges or even tidal areas. Studying old maps geological surveys and past prospecting sites helps narrow down the prime locations. It’s also important to understand the legal side as permits and property boundaries differ by region or country. For those who want to take detecting seriously joining a local club can increase opportunities.
Taking care of your device ensures reliability. After each hunt clean the detector inspect cables for looseness and store the unit in a dry space. Keep batteries charged and consider carrying extras on longer trips. In rough environments a field kit with essential parts like extra coils can be invaluable. Regular maintenance combined with frequent use and practice not only extends the life of your detector but also enhances your finds making the gold detecting journey more rewarding
